寫在前面 1、源碼(.Net Core 2.2) git地址:https://github.com/yizhaoxian/CoreIdentityServer4Demo.git 2、相關章節 2.1、《IdentityServer4 (1) 客戶端授權模式(Client ...
前言 接着授權模式聊,這次說說Authorization Code 授權碼 模式,熟悉的微博接入 微信接入 QQ接入都是這種方式 這里說的是oauth . 的授權碼模式 ,從用戶體驗上來看,交互方式和Implicit沒啥改變,隨便找個網站瞅瞅,如慕課網 很不錯的學習網站 的登錄流程,見下圖: 但其實在代碼流程上是不太一樣的,接下來邊擼 我說的是敲代碼 邊聊。 正文 Authorization Co ...
2021-02-22 13:25 0 590 推薦指數:
寫在前面 1、源碼(.Net Core 2.2) git地址:https://github.com/yizhaoxian/CoreIdentityServer4Demo.git 2、相關章節 2.1、《IdentityServer4 (1) 客戶端授權模式(Client ...
(1)identityserver4授權服務器端 public static class Config { public static IEnumerable<IdentityResource> ...
一、前言 在上一篇關於簡化模式中,通過客戶端以瀏覽器的形式請求IdentityServer服務獲取訪問令牌,從而請求獲取受保護的資源,但由於token攜帶在url中,安全性方面不能保證。因此,我們可以考慮通過其他方式來解決這個問題。 我們通過Oauth2.0的授權碼模式了解,這種模式不同於簡化 ...
IdentityServer4+Vue+asp.netcore開源項目地址 區別 OpenId: Authentication :認證 Oauth: Aurhorize :授權 輸入賬號密碼,QQ確認輸入了正確的賬號密碼可以登錄 --->認證 下面需要勾選的復選框(獲取昵稱 ...
IdentityServer4 簡稱ids4 oidc了解:http://www.jessetalk.cn/2018/04/04/oidc-asp-net-core/ 是一個去中心化的網上身份認證系統,集成了認證和授權 博客園已經有很多大佬寫過了。我也是跟着學,記錄下學習成果 授權服務器 ...
在【One by One系列】IdentityServer4(四)授權碼流程中提過一句: 為了安全,IdentityServer4是帶有PKCE支持的授權碼模式 我們來回顧一下授權碼流程 (A)用戶訪問客戶端,后者將前者導向認證服務器。 (B)用戶選擇是否給予客戶端授權 ...
上一篇我們討論了客戶端為SPA在IdentityServer4中的授權碼流程,本篇繼續討論MVC應用中的IdentityServer4授權碼流程。 1.查看授權碼流程 與上篇類似,只是這次的客戶端換成MVC應用,其余步驟與方法都一樣,不贅述,參考【One by One系列 ...
配套源碼:https://gitee.com/jardeng/IdentitySolution 本篇將創建使用[Code-授權碼]授權模式的客戶端,來對受保護的API資源進行訪問。 1、接上一篇項目,因為之前創建IdentityServer認證服務器沒有使用IdentityServer4 ...